Business Profile

Alamo Heights Garage has been keeping cars in tip-top shape since 1958. Three generations of the Pundt family have built a successful business and a legacy of putting customers first.

Eat in ‘09

The Big Bib BBQ, just outside 09 on Austin Hwy, will have you coming back for more once you taste the perfectly smoked meats and delicious sides!
